  • Industrial Preservatives - KATHON (CMIT/MIT)

    kathon is one of the isothiazolinones, the English abbreviation CMIT/MIT, the chemical formula is C8H9ClN2O2S2, mainly composed of 5-chloro-2-methyl-4-isothiazolin-3-one (CIT) and 2-methyl- 4-isothiazolin-3-one (MIT) composition. Isothiazolinones act by breaking bonds in bacterial and algal proteins
